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/поиск совпадений в массиве - Мир MS Excel

  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_, DrMini  
поиск совпадений в массиве
maxx Дата: Вторник, 10.02.2026, 17:39 | Сообщение № 1
Группа: Пользователи
Ранг: Участник
Сообщений: 59
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
Добрый вечер. нашел себе головную боль на ночь глядя.
нужно сравнить данные из столбика В на совпадения со столбиком А
только сканер загружает не так, как отображается в компе
но сходство есть, начиная с символов после(21) из столбика А (выделил жирным)

я мог бы сделать это через "найти и выделить", но учитывая кол-во товара у меня съедет крыша.

как этот процесс ускорить и выделить цветом схожие коды? Через условное форматирование у меня не получилось.
суть этой работы отложить товары имеющие действующие коды маркировки от тех, которым нужен заказ кодов.
К сообщению приложен файл: 1234567.xlsx (16.2 Kb)


начинающий
 
Ответить
СообщениеДобрый вечер. нашел себе головную боль на ночь глядя.
нужно сравнить данные из столбика В на совпадения со столбиком А
только сканер загружает не так, как отображается в компе
но сходство есть, начиная с символов после(21) из столбика А (выделил жирным)

я мог бы сделать это через "найти и выделить", но учитывая кол-во товара у меня съедет крыша.

как этот процесс ускорить и выделить цветом схожие коды? Через условное форматирование у меня не получилось.
суть этой работы отложить товары имеющие действующие коды маркировки от тех, которым нужен заказ кодов.

Автор - maxx
Дата добавления - 10.02.2026 в 17:39
i691198 Дата: Вторник, 10.02.2026, 20:15 | Сообщение № 2
Группа: Проверенные
Ранг: Обитатель
Сообщений: 479
Репутация: 147 ±
Замечаний: 0% ±

2016
Здравствуйте. Может быть так нужно?. Сделал условным форматированием.
К сообщению приложен файл: 12345678.xlsx (16.4 Kb)
 
Ответить
СообщениеЗдравствуйте. Может быть так нужно?. Сделал условным форматированием.

Автор - i691198
Дата добавления - 10.02.2026 в 20:15
maxx Дата: Вторник, 10.02.2026, 23:10 | Сообщение № 3
Группа: Пользователи
Ранг: Участник
Сообщений: 59
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
i691198, да, совершенно верно. я с удовольствием буду изучать ваш способ, спасибо! буду пробовать сам, хоть для меня это сложно выглядит...


начинающий
 
Ответить
Сообщениеi691198, да, совершенно верно. я с удовольствием буду изучать ваш способ, спасибо! буду пробовать сам, хоть для меня это сложно выглядит...

Автор - maxx
Дата добавления - 10.02.2026 в 23:10
maxx Дата: Понедельник, 16.02.2026, 12:27 | Сообщение № 4
Группа: Пользователи
Ранг: Участник
Сообщений: 59
Репутация: 0 ±
Замечаний: 0% ±

Excel 2013
на быструю руку, как сумел, собрал другой вариант. оказалось люди плохо считывают информацию в старом варианте. в принципе работает, но хотел бы улучшить.
а именно: в столбце I хотелось бы, чтобы информация отображалась только в том случае, если есть данные в столбцах Е и G. Если точнее, то сначала я ввожу данные в столбец E(в столбце I должно быть пусто). Как только начинаю вводить информацию в столбец G в столбце I должна появляться запись "маркировка есть" или "маркировки нет".
помогите плиз...
К сообщению приложен файл: sverka_kodov_markirovki_2.xlsx (22.1 Kb)


начинающий
 
Ответить
Сообщениена быструю руку, как сумел, собрал другой вариант. оказалось люди плохо считывают информацию в старом варианте. в принципе работает, но хотел бы улучшить.
а именно: в столбце I хотелось бы, чтобы информация отображалась только в том случае, если есть данные в столбцах Е и G. Если точнее, то сначала я ввожу данные в столбец E(в столбце I должно быть пусто). Как только начинаю вводить информацию в столбец G в столбце I должна появляться запись "маркировка есть" или "маркировки нет".
помогите плиз...

Автор - maxx
Дата добавления - 16.02.2026 в 12:27
Pelena Дата: Понедельник, 16.02.2026, 13:37 | Сообщение № 5
Группа: Админы
Ранг: Местный житель
Сообщений: 19604
Репутация: 4661 ±
Замечаний: ±

Excel 365 & Mac Excel
в столбце I хотелось бы, чтобы информация отображалась только в том случае, если есть данные в столбцах Е и G

как вариант, добавить условие в формулу
Код
=ЕСЛИ(ИЛИ(E2="";G2="");"";ЕСЛИ(СЧЁТЕСЛИ($F$2:$F$137;H2)<>0;"маркировка есть";"маркировки нет"))


"Черт возьми, Холмс! Но как??!!"
Ю-money 41001765434816
 
Ответить
Сообщение
в столбце I хотелось бы, чтобы информация отображалась только в том случае, если есть данные в столбцах Е и G

как вариант, добавить условие в формулу
Код
=ЕСЛИ(ИЛИ(E2="";G2="");"";ЕСЛИ(СЧЁТЕСЛИ($F$2:$F$137;H2)<>0;"маркировка есть";"маркировки нет"))

Автор - Pelena
Дата добавления - 16.02.2026 в 13:37
bigor Дата: Понедельник, 16.02.2026, 13:43 | Сообщение № 6
Группа: Проверенные
Ранг: Старожил
Сообщений: 1415
Репутация: 278 ±
Замечаний: 0% ±

нет
maxx, после ввода значения в G появится надпись
Код
=IF(G2<>"";IF(COUNTIF($F$2:$F$137;H2)<>0;"маркировка есть";"маркировки нет");"")
 
Ответить
Сообщениеmaxx, после ввода значения в G появится надпись
Код
=IF(G2<>"";IF(COUNTIF($F$2:$F$137;H2)<>0;"маркировка есть";"маркировки нет");"")

Автор - bigor
Дата добавления - 16.02.2026 в 13:43
_Boroda_ Дата: Понедельник, 16.02.2026, 15:32 | Сообщение № 7
Группа: Админы
Ранг: Местный житель
Сообщений: 17010
Репутация: 6668 ±
Замечаний: ±

2003; 2007; 2010; 2013 RUS
Вижу, там в кодах звездочка есть. А это подстановочный символ (также, как и знак вопроса). Поэтому СЧЁТЕСЛИ, ВПР, ПОИСК и т.п. функции могут сработать не совсем корректно.
Предлагаю такой вариант:
формула массива, вводится одновременным нажатием Контрл Шифт Ентер
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(СЧЁТ(НАЙТИ(H2;F$2:F$999));"а есть";"и нет"))

обычная формула
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(СЧЁТ(ИНДЕКС(НАЙТИ(H2;F$2:F$999);));"а есть";"и нет"))

Бонусом еще обращает внимание на строчные/прописные буквы. Если этого не нужно, то вот так можно
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(СУММ(--(H2=F$2:F$999));"а есть";"и нет"))


Скажи мне, кудесник, любимец ба’гов...
Платная помощь:
Boroda_Excel@mail.ru
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
 
Ответить
СообщениеВижу, там в кодах звездочка есть. А это подстановочный символ (также, как и знак вопроса). Поэтому СЧЁТЕСЛИ, ВПР, ПОИСК и т.п. функции могут сработать не совсем корректно.
Предлагаю такой вариант:
формула массива, вводится одновременным нажатием Контрл Шифт Ентер
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(СЧЁТ(НАЙТИ(H2;F$2:F$999));"а есть";"и нет"))

обычная формула
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(СЧЁТ(ИНДЕКС(НАЙТИ(H2;F$2:F$999);));"а есть";"и нет"))

Бонусом еще обращает внимание на строчные/прописные буквы. Если этого не нужно, то вот так можно
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(СУММ(--(H2=F$2:F$999));"а есть";"и нет"))

Автор - _Boroda_
Дата добавления - 16.02.2026 в 15:32
Nic70y Дата: Понедельник, 16.02.2026, 16:01 | Сообщение № 8
Группа: Друзья
Ранг: Экселист
Сообщений: 9239
Репутация: 2484 ±
Замечаний: 0% ±

Excel 2010
до кучи
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(ЕНД(ПОИСКПОЗ(H2;F$2:F$137;));"и нет";"а есть"))


ЮMoney 41001841029809
 
Ответить
Сообщениедо кучи
Код
=ЕСЛИ(G2="";"";"маркировк"&ЕСЛИ(ЕНД(ПОИСКПОЗ(H2;F$2:F$137;));"и нет";"а есть"))

Автор - Nic70y
Дата добавления - 16.02.2026 в 16:01
_Boroda_ Дата: Понедельник, 16.02.2026, 16:14 | Сообщение № 9
Группа: Админы
Ранг: Местный житель
Сообщений: 17010
Репутация: 6668 ±
Замечаний: ±

2003; 2007; 2010; 2013 RUS
там в кодах звездочка есть.


ПОИСКПОЗ
кушает "*" и "?"


Скажи мне, кудесник, любимец ба’гов...
Платная помощь:
Boroda_Excel@mail.ru
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
 
Ответить
Сообщение
там в кодах звездочка есть.


ПОИСКПОЗ
кушает "*" и "?"

Автор - _Boroda_
Дата добавления - 16.02.2026 в 16:14
Nic70y Дата: Понедельник, 16.02.2026, 16:35 | Сообщение № 10
Группа: Друзья
Ранг: Экселист
Сообщений: 9239
Репутация: 2484 ±
Замечаний: 0% ±

Excel 2010
кушает
точняк
не заметил звезду


ЮMoney 41001841029809
 
Ответить
Сообщение
кушает
точняк
не заметил звезду

Автор - Nic70y
Дата добавления - 16.02.2026 в 16:35
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2026 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!